Self-reflection is a powerful tool that athletes can use to boost their intrinsic motivation. By regularly analyzing their performances and experiences, athletes gain deeper insights into their personal goals and values, which fuels their internal drive to improve and succeed.
The Importance of Self-Reflection in Sports
Intrinsic motivation refers to engaging in an activity because it is inherently interesting or enjoyable, rather than for external rewards. For athletes, this type of motivation is crucial for sustained performance and personal growth. Self-reflection helps athletes connect with their internal reasons for participating in sports, reinforcing their commitment and passion.
How Self-Reflection Enhances Motivation
- Increases self-awareness: Reflecting on experiences helps athletes understand their strengths and areas for improvement, fostering a sense of mastery.
- Aligns goals with personal values: Self-reflection encourages athletes to set goals that resonate with their core beliefs, making pursuits more meaningful.
- Builds resilience: Analyzing setbacks and successes helps athletes develop a growth mindset, maintaining motivation despite challenges.
- Enhances enjoyment: Recognizing personal progress and achievements increases intrinsic pleasure derived from the sport.
Practical Strategies for Athletes
To effectively incorporate self-reflection, athletes can adopt several strategies:
- Journaling: Keep a dedicated journal to record thoughts, feelings, and progress after training sessions or competitions.
- Mindfulness practices: Engage in mindfulness or meditation to become more aware of internal states and reactions.
- Seeking feedback: Regularly ask coaches or peers for constructive feedback to gain different perspectives.
- Setting reflective questions: Use prompts such as “What did I learn today?” or “What can I improve?” to guide reflection.
By integrating self-reflection into their routines, athletes can foster a stronger internal motivation, leading to greater enjoyment and sustained commitment in their sporting journey.
